🪂 Fly with the Pros — The Core Line (Feb 1–9, 2026)
Train and fly alongside an elite coaching team on Valle del Cauca’s benchmark XC lines. Small groups, coaching woven into daily flying, and all logistics handled—so you focus on airtime and progress.

💡 Quick Tip
Bring a portable power bank — perfect for recharging instruments on long retrieves. Especially important if you use your phone as your primary flight instrument.
